In 2021, the University of Passau introduced thesis starter grants, a funding programme to support and offer financial stability to particularly promising graduates as they transition towards doctoral study. The grant is intended to give you the opportunity to plan the first steps of your doctorate within an initial period of six months and to prepare further funding for your doctoral project. To this end, the University will employ you as a research assistant for 80 hours per month during this time. Applying for a thesis starter grant could be an option for you if:
- you are planning to study for a doctorate at the University of Passau and are, ideally, already in contact with a potential supervisor and
- you are about to complete your master's degree or have recently graduated and
- you are still looking for bridge funding to work out your doctoral project and acquire doctoral funding (doctoral fellowship or third-party-funded position)
